Meaning & origin

Christie, a diminutive of Christina, has been used as an independent name since the late 19th century. It reached its peak popularity in 1975, when it ranked highest among birth records. Since 1985, its usage has steadily declined, reflecting broader trends away from names ending in 'ie'. In 2025, it ranked 7491 with a frequency of about 1 in 114,805 births. While it has not been recorded in top states recently, it remains recognizable as a classic nickname-turned-given-name, particularly familiar in English-speaking countries.

Christie originated as a Scottish and English diminutive of Christina or Christine, ultimately from the Greek 'Christos' meaning 'anointed one' or 'follower of Christ'. It gained independent use as a given name in the 19th century. While primarily a feminine name, it has seen occasional use as a masculine nickname for Christopher.
